Interesting
This is an older campground owned by the city of Denver. It has it's advantages in that it is near the Interstate, there are several places to hike or walk nearby and the sites are in the woods. The RV spots need some maintenance as they are dirt / gravel and only close to level. We arrived shortly after the 2013 floods that just brushed this area, but there was some mud and erosion. There is water and electricity at each site with a dump on the grounds. The WiFi is strong, or out, every few minutes, but we managed to get email and search out our next day's travel.
The bathrooms are big and clean, but the showers require quarters. The first one I selected had the quarter box jammed, and the next one gave me the shortest 25 cent rinse I have ever had. That said, 50 cents gave me a good Navy shower.
The Interstate is nearby, but it is just a dull background noise.
I would go back.
